10th Annual
Eastern Washington Adventures
Ahtanum State Forest
Clean Up & Trail Maintenance Work Party
Hosted by Eastern Washington Adventures with cooperation from the Department of Natural Resources.
Sponsored by Selah Sweets
Report and photos by Clay & Odo Graham / CegPics.com
This event was eligible for a voucher toward a complimentary Discover Pass.
On Saturday, July 22, 2017, Eastern Washington Adventures held the 10th Annual Ahtanum State Forest Clean Up. On Sunday, Monday and Tuesday was Trail Maintenance work. Volunteers camped at Red Saddle Trailhead.
This was a very fun week thanks to all that came to volunteer.
